Harrlogos Prompt Builder Node

By HarroweD and quadmoonView on GitHub →

Harronode is a custom node designed to build prompts easily for use with the Harrlogos SDXL LoRA. This Node simplifies the process of crafting prompts and makes all built in activation terms available at your fingertips.

How do I install Harrlogos Prompt Builder Node in ComfyUI?

To install Harrlogos Prompt Builder Node: (1) Navigate to your ComfyUI/custom_nodes directory, (2) Clone the repository: git clone https://github.com/NotHarroweD/Harronode, (3) Install dependencies: pip install -r requirements.txt (if present), (4) Restart ComfyUI. Alternatively, use ComfyUI Manager for one-click installation.
